| Term | Definition |
| bog | a swamp |
| greenhouse effect | warming of the Earth due to the insulating effect of gases in the atmosphere, such as carbon dioxide and water vapor |
| habitat | the type of environment in which an organism or group normally lives or occurs |
| smog | haze caused by the interaction of ultraviolet solar radiation with chemical fumes from automobile exhausts and other pollution sources |
| contaminate | pollute |
| nuclear power | nuclear energy regarded as a source of electricity for the power grid |
| preserve | a reservation where animals are protected |
| diversity | variety |
| acid rain | rain containing high amounts of chemical pollutants |
| fossil fuels | a nonrenewable energy resource that forms in the Earth's crust for millions of years |
